Answer: Unhealthy risk

Explanation: Riding your bike down the interstate would be an example of an unhealthy risk because it is not safe to ride a bike on a high-speed highway. It can be dangerous for the rider and other vehicles on the road, and it is not recommended by traffic safety experts. A helmet can provide some protection, but it is not enough to mitigate the risks associated with this activity.
